Virginia law requires manufactured housing access into established neighborhoods.

DANVILLE, Va. — The Danville City Council voted Tuesday, June 2 to amend the city’s zoning code to comply with a new Virginia law governing the placement of manufactured homes.

The Danville Otterbots opened up their sixth season in the River City against the Bluefield Ridge Runners on Thursday night. It was the first Thirsty Thursday of the season and fans took advantage, wetting their whistles with great drink and filling their gullets with great food, including the infamous Scotter Dog — a footlong hot dog topped with pull pork and BBQ sauce. If you really want to make your cardiologist mad, pair it up with an order of BOTS fries topped with pulled pork, BBQ sauce, nacho cheese and jalapeños. Unfortunately, the Ridge Runners scored a pair of runs in the top of the ninth for a 3-2 win…

Where’s all our local talent?
Chatham First

Chatham First, in partnership with the Town of Chatham, is seeking professional mural artists to help bring the Reimagine Chatham initiative to life through two to three new public murals in downtown Chatham.

Artists are encouraged to submit concepts that reflect Chatham's history, agriculture, educational institutions, culture, and community spirit.

Proposal submissions are due June 21, 2026.

This is an exciting opportunity to leave a lasting mark on the community while helping showcase what makes Chatham such a special place.

Interested artists should submit a cover letter, portfolio of 3-10 images, resume, conceptual proposal, budget, maintenance plan, community engagement plan, project description, proof of insurance, and references to:

🎉 Exciting news for Danville!

Danville celebrated another milestone in workforce development Wednesday with the ribbon-cutting of the new ATDM Maritime Training Center, located within the Institute for Advanced Learning and Research (IALR) campus at 231 Slayton Ave.

The facility will support training for careers in defense and maritime manufacturing through the Accelerated Training in Defense Manufacturing (ATDM) program. Local and regional leaders joined representatives from IALR, the Danville-Pittsylvania Regional Industrial Facility Authority and retired Vice Adm. Scott Pappano for the ceremony and tours of the new center.
